想创建个本地(U盘)SVN仓库、方便代码版本的管理,在本地磁盘中checkout正常,使用Eclipse checkout出现以下错误:
环境:
1. 操作系统:win7 x64
2. SVN服务器:无;
3. SVN客户端:TortoiseSVN-1.8.10.26129-x64-svn-1.8.11.msi
4. 在U盘(H:)上,新建一个数据仓库svn,默认权限。
现象:
在已安装SVN插件的Eclipse中checkout数据仓库SVN目录(file:///H:/svn),出现如下错误:
Couldn't open a repository
svn: Unable to connect to a repository at URL 'file:///H:/svn'
svn: Unable to open an ra_local session to URL
svn: Unable to open repository 'file:///H:/svn'
Unsupported FS format
svn: Expected FS format between '1' and '4'; found format '6'
附截图:
共享项目时提示:
eclipse从svn检出不支持文件协议的URL
有2种方法解决:
下载并安装Apache,然后进行相应的配置,这种方法比较麻烦
下载并安装VisualSVN Server,这个是可视化的svn管理器,简洁明了,在里面可以新建svn版本库,是http协议的,非常方便。具体使用可以搜索一下,很简单